Bowmore 30 years Edition 2023
Bowmore 30 years Edition 2023 is a majestic Islay single malt that has matured for three decades on Scotland’s rugged west coast. Distilled in the early 1990s and aged in a combination of sherry and bourbon casks, this rare release embodies the essence of Bowmore – the harmonious interplay of peat smoke, fruit and maritime grace.
Tasting Notes
Nose
Rich and layered with apricot, honey and orange zest, wrapped in gentle peat smoke and sea breeze. Subtle notes of vanilla, toffee and tropical fruit add depth.
Palate
Silky and refined with flavours of caramel, mango, candied ginger and toasted oak. The peat is delicate and elegant, blending seamlessly with hints of chocolate and spiced orange.
Finish
Long, balanced and warming with lingering fruit, smoke, honey and a trace of salt.
Bowmore 30 years Edition 2023 stands as a true testament to patience and craftsmanship – a rare expression where age, elegance and Islay’s smoky soul meet in perfect harmony.
Bowmore Distillery
Bowmore Distillery is located on the shores of Loch Indaal in Bowmore, the capital of the island of Islay. Established in 1779, Bowmore is one of Scotland's oldest legal distilleries and has a rich history of craft whisky production.
A unique feature of Bowmore Distillery is the use of its own traditional malting floors, with the barley being hand-turned on floors within the distillery. This traditional process, combined with the use of locally sourced peat, gives Bowmore whiskies their distinctive balance of smokiness and fruity complexity.
Bowmore whiskies are matured in a combination of ex-bourbon casks and sherry casks, contributing to their deep and complex flavour profile with notes of honey, lemon, sea salt and a subtle smokiness. Its location on the shores of Loch Indaal also provides maritime influences, which are reflected in the whiskies' character.
The combination of historical tradition, unique production methods and the influence of the Islay environment makes Bowmore an iconic name in the world of Scotch single malt whisky.
